Nyeri Governor Mutahi Kahiga has reorganized his cabinet and sent two county executives on compulsory leave in efforts to ensure enhanced service delivery.
Trade, Tourism and Cooperatives Chief Officer Adan Adin takes over the Health department in same capacity replacing Newton Wambugu who resigned last week.
The Health Executive Ms Racheal Kamau and her Public Service and Sanitation counterpart Beth Karimi were sent on compulsory 45-day leave.
The new Health executive is Dr Kwai Wanjaria, who previously headed the Lands, Urbanisation and Physical Planning docket.
The leave, Mr Kahiga said, is to allow the executives time to rest and recharge.
Finance executive Mr Robert Thuo and his Education counterpart Margaret Macharia will take over Land and Public Service and Sanitation dockets respectively in an acting capacity.
